Transaction 16fc73ae25d760ac13f55b194beed9b5ee7ea754ef2bd71da59c843dace63f54
1 Input
1 Output
-
16fc73ae25d760ac13f55b194beed9b5ee7ea754ef2bd71da59c843dace63f54:0
- value
- 110593
- script pubkey
- OP_0 OP_PUSHBYTES_20 7d1c9e506cc3b6457a3de601919f4358f323c104
- address
- bc1q05wfu5rvcwmy273aucqer86rtrej8sgyh6dyzm